Output 628dcd71a9a8ea99d7849c64b5c472243e1a153e236fbc8c9bf65e52a2cbe145:3

value
114486
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 573d105b200ca2fa9ec3d9f65296a7ef6e794e1a OP_EQUALVERIFY OP_CHECKSIG
address
18xGwUzvkYUWxRiLPpUQQNxMgw7Rna3o9y
transaction
628dcd71a9a8ea99d7849c64b5c472243e1a153e236fbc8c9bf65e52a2cbe145
spent
true